Technical Data:
-
Engine Displacement: 1494 cc (referenced by Rotax 4-TEC family specifications)
-
Engine Types: Naturally Aspirated 155 HP, Supercharged 215 HP, Supercharged 255 HP
-
Propulsion System: Jet drive with single or twin engine configurations
-
Electrical System: 12V DC, CAN-bus communication, D.E.S.S. anti-theft system
-
Supercharger Slipping Moment (New): 9–14 N-m (80–124 lbf-in)
-
Supercharger Slipping Moment (Break-in): 8–12 N-m (71–106 lbf-in)
-
Fastener Torque (M12 10.9 Grade): 105 N-m (77 lbf-ft)

Engine and Supercharger Specifications
Accurate torque and tolerance data are critical for shop safety and reliable rebuilds. Always ensure proper workshop safety protocols and verify tool calibration before applying these high-stress values to marine engine components.
The manual provides exact slip torque specs for supercharger assemblies, requiring 9–14 N-m (80–124 lbf-in) for new components. Major fasteners are categorized by grade; for example, M12 10.9 grade bolts must be torqued to 105 N-m (77 lbf-ft). The cooling section establishes exact pressure testing parameters, while the lubrication chapters outline precise tolerances for the oil pump and pressure regulator configurations. Intake manifold and supercharger maintenance procedures are fully supported by standardized torque settings for all engine mounts and structural assembly bolts.
